pasteAsComment
0.2.1'RStudio' Addin to Paste the Clipboard as a Comment Block or a 'roxygen' Block
Overview
Provides a 'RStudio' addin allowing to paste the content of the clipboard as a comment block or as 'roxygen' lines. This is very useful to insert an example in the 'roxygen' block.
